Wheaten terriers were brought to the United States in 1946 by Lydia Vogel, but it was not until 1973 that they were first recognized by the American Kennel Club. The Soft Coated Wheaten Terrier was registered with the Irish Kennel Club and made its debut at the Irish Kennel Club championship show on Saint Patrick's Day, 1937. It is recorded that the Soft-Coated Wheaten Terrier is the oldest Irish breed of terrier and is said to be the progenitor of the Kerry Blue and the Irish Terrier. [4] They share a common ancestry with the Kerry Blue Terrier and the Irish Terrier but were not owned by gentry. The soft-coated wheaten terrier is a medium-size terrier dog breed from Ireland that sports a silky and wavy, medium-length coat in its trademark wheaten (gold) color. The American Herding Breed Association (AHBA) accepted the Wheaten in the 1990s at which point members of the breed were allowed to participate in its herding capability tests and trials.
